Arnold Plate, who was born in Fayette, Seneca County, N. Y., came to Oakfield in the spring of 1852. He married
Emily S., daughter of Elliott and Orissa (Brown) Lewis, by whom he has four children, viz.: Mary Ellen (Mrs. Warren
Gorton), of East Pembroke; Emily E. (Mrs H. E. Stevens), of Oakfield; George A.; and James L. He is now a resident
of Oakfield, and is a harnessmaker. He has held the office of poormaster two terms.
FROM:
Gazetteer and Biographical Record
of Genesee County, New York
Edited by: F. W. Beers
J.W. Vose & Co., Publishers, Syracuse, N. Y. 1890
